The New York Times's Op-Ed on Pride in New York City

This year New York City's pride organizers banned uniformed NYPD participation in events until at least 2025. Brian: The idea that one particular group should have a special privilege to march in their uniform which includes weaponry that has been wielded against many of the people who will be attending that parade is completely nonsensical.
